Pros

Good employee welfare in the office, people are generally ok functions as a family office. Work life balance

Cons

Hire and fire within 1-2 months of hiring and it’s not because of bad performance but bad decision making from management who take employees rice bowl as a joke? Are we hired to get fired and get loss of income just because you are pressurized to take cut the money losing business unit? Shouldn’t it be preplanned and hiring shouldn’t happen if the issue is not resolved? There isn’t a backup plan for people who are just hired 1-2 months within the role. Due to probation as compared to the other peers in the role, the compensation is insufficient to last till the next role. Too many HR in the company, a job takes 5 HR to respond. Several red flags during hiring, worst decision to make to join.

Pros

Team was welcoming and friendly Well stocked kitchen

Cons

Hired for full time role but was retrenched within a month - Was hired in October to learn and take over an existing role in a team, so the SRE can move on to another team - Not long after I joined, there was also another new SRE joining - Was affected by huge restructuring exercise in early November, double-digit number of staff retrenched - Apparently not the first restructuring exercise, they had one in September and yet I was hired in October, then subsequently retrenched in November - There's more but I won't delve into it - it just seems like management has bad hiring practices - Seemed like the team genuinely had no idea this would happen (or they wouldn't have spent that much effort to train newcomers), higher ups most likely at fault for bad management Other cons: - Hotdesking but WFH not encouraged - sometimes not enough seats if you arrive later - No work life balance (for SRE) - expected to be on call 24/7 to respond to any issues in production

Pros

- work-life balance: no OT, if you don't push yourself - fail fast: company encourage people to try different solutions and fail fast - private hospital insurance: worth several hundred dollars per year - kitchen: you can cook in the office if you are not busy

Cons

- work-life balance: you will become an 'uncle', every day, you don't need to worry too much about the progress, have a cup of coffee made by admin, join the standup meeting, talking with someone, write some code if you are happy, for lunch you can also cook in the kitchen and then go back to home after 6:30 - fail fast: you can always fail, you know, ... - private hospital insurance: you have to change the insurance agent if you want to opt-in, otherwise, the company will not reimburse the expense of your own private hospital insurance, actually, there is no difference among these insurance plans. - kitchen: you will see someone every day stay in the kitchen, no doing his/her jobs. For the culture, I have to say it is not the worst one in Singapore. But if you prefer engineer culture, if you have ambition, want to develop your career, PLEASE DO NOT JOIN M-DAQ.
